About Me

  1. I am a full-stack web developer with a passion for creating beautiful and functional websites.
  2. I have experience with a variety of enterprise web technologies.
  3. I am always looking to learn new things and improve my skills.
  4. I am currently working on a project to create a website for a local business.
  5. I am excited to see where my career takes me and what new challenges I will face.
Country South Africa
Address Kuilsriver, Cape Town
Email me@wesleyclassen.com
Telephone +27 082 889 0476

What I Do

Ecommerce

Custom build online stores that are easy to manage and update. I use the latest technologies to ensure your store is secure and reliable.

Web Design

I use the latest design trends to create beautiful and functional websites. I focus on user experience and usability to ensure your website is easy to use and navigate.

Coding

I use the latest coding standard to ensure your website is fast and bug free. I focus on clean code and best practices to ensure your website is easy to maintain and update.

Project Management

I use Agile methodology to manage projects. I break down projects into small tasks and work on them in sprints. This allows me to deliver projects on time and on budget.

My approach to Projects

  1. Requirements
    • Verifying and Validating Requirements
    • Assess the Project Requirements
    • Estimate the timescale and cost
    • Get Project/Solution approval
  2. Stakeholders
    • Identifying Stakeholders
    • Research & Analyze the Stakeholders
    • Create a Stakeholder notification list
  3. Wireframes for Product/Solution
    • Drafting Initial Wireframes
    • Present Wireframes to Stakeholders
    • Address the Stakeholder's concerns
    • Gain Stakeholder's Approval
    • Incorporate Stakeholder's feedback
    • Finalize the Wireframes
    • Obtain Stakeholder's sign-off
  4. Coding
    • Using Agile Methodology
    • Break down the Wireframes into logical steps
    • Write a test for each logical step
    • Write the code for the test
    • When code passes the test, the test becomes the bases for the business rules
    • Ensure that there is a description for the code and test
  5. Deployment
    • Deploy the code to Client Acceptance Server/where the client can test
    • When the client's satisfied, deploy the code to production
  6. Documentation
    • Extract all the descriptions and relevant file names, this becomes your documentation
    • Document the deployment process
    • Beautify the documents and present them to the stakeholder/client
  7. Project Closure

Portfolio

Property Management System

1. Project's Definition

Create a system where Property owners can manager their property online. Tenant of the property can make rental payments and request repairs and maintenance to the living quarters.
The Tenant request will be sent to the Property Manager(Landlord) and the Property Manager will either assign the request to one of the Service Providers(Vendor) or it will be done via a Tendering System.

2. Analyst of the Project

  • The system will have 4 types of users, Property Owner, Property Manager, Tenant and Service Provider.
  • The system will have a dashboard for each user type.
  • The system will have a notification system for each user type.
  • The system will have a reporting system for each user type.

3. Project's Implementation

Work in Progress...

Contact

Kuilsriver, Cape Town

+27 082 889 0476

me@wesleyclassen.com

Freelance Developer Available

How May I Help You?